Industry Highlights
Intelligent pump is used to regulate the flow or pressure in various industries in order to help in energy savings and operational efficiency. Intelligent pumps are of two types, namely, centrifugal pump and positive displacement pumps. These pumps are installed in various industries such as chemical, steel, power generation, paper & pulp, mining & materials, and Water & wastewater treatment plants.
The global intelligent pumps market is set to witness significant growth due to increasing demand for IoT products, rising investment in building automation, development in the oil fields, and focus on water treatment plants. For instance, oil & gas companies are largely investing in intelligent pump solutions to improve the output of the mature oil fields. Intelligent pumps help to improve process efficiency with the help of variable frequency drive to provide pump off control by varying the speed of the well. On the other hand, high capital cost of intelligent pump solution is one of the major restraints for the global intelligent pump market.
